Pesach

It seems so strange to speak of him,
   Who lived and died and lives again,
Yet in this world it is so true,
   What we reject we later rue.
He gave his life upon a tree,
   To purchase life for you and me,
And though they laid him in the tomb,
   A place as strange as was the womb,
That bore him without knowing man,
   He rose according to God's plan.
Good Friday's tears abated then,
   As Easter's joy replaces them.
The resurrection he foretold,
   In proclamation he made bold,
God's promise of eternal life,
   That lifts us from our daily strife.
